## PaySable Environments

Quick orientation for support folks: PaySable runs three environments — dev, staging, and prod. Payment retries in all three use idempotency keys, so a customer double-clicking "pay" won't get charged twice; duplicates just return the original result. Key retention windows differ per environment, which is usually why staging behaves oddly in tests. The staging environment's current configuration values are shown below.

config for yahof-tajop:
zorath:
  pin: 7493
  metrics_host: metrics.zorath.tolvaqsys.internal
  tenant: praiel
  seal: seal_fd9cd4f1

## Further Reading

For background on the stale-cache bug that affected Driftglass pricing pages last quarter, the full postmortem covers the root cause, detection gaps, and the fixes now in place. Support staff handling related tickets should skim the timeline and customer-impact sections before responding. The complete writeup is available on the internal page below:

wiki page, bagug-kajof: https://jira.tolvaqsys.internal/browse/pages/display/display/6db0

## Env Vars: Font Vendoring

Heads up for the release manager: we now vendor all third-party fonts for Quillmark builds instead of pulling them at deploy time. The fetcher script (`tools/fetch_fonts.sh`) runs once per release, checksums everything, and commits the files under `assets/fonts/vendored/`. Set `FONT_CACHE_DIR` if the default disk fills up — it happens. The fetcher talks to the Glyphhaven mirror, which gates downloads behind an access token that you set in your env file like this:

vault entry, fadup-tagag: RELAY_SECRET8=2fd92179